Features and Functionality:
The Michael Kors MK8040 is primarily a chronograph watch, meaning it offers precise timekeeping with additional stopwatch functionality. This is a key feature that sets it apart from simpler timepieces. The chronograph function typically includes three sub-dials: one for seconds, one for minutes, and one for hours, allowing for accurate measurement of elapsed time. The start, stop, and reset functions are easily accessible via the pushers located on the case.
Beyond the chronograph function, the MK8040 offers standard timekeeping features, including hour, minute, and second hands. The date window, often located at the three o'clock position, provides additional practical functionality. The watch's movement is usually quartz-based, ensuring accurate and reliable timekeeping without the need for manual winding. This makes the MK8040 a low-maintenance and user-friendly timepiece.
